Barristers, on the other hand, are specialists in courtroom advocacy and legal argumentation. They are trained to present cases, cross-examine witnesses, and deliver persuasive legal submissions before judges. Solicitors usually complete a law degree followed by the Solicitors Qualifying Examination and a period of work-based experience. In complex cases, solicitors and barristers often work together, with the solicitor managing the case and the barrister handling the advocacy.
